Hi team,

Before I hand off the 3.2 release, please note the humidity sensor drift reported on Verdana controllers in the Elmbrook trial site. Drift exceeds 4% after roughly ten days of continuous operation; firmware 3.2.1 adds an automatic recalibration cycle every 72 hours. Support should advise growers to install 3.2.1 and trigger a manual recalibration once. The hotfix bundle must be verified before distribution, so I'm including the signing key used for the 3.2.1 packages below.

release key, fahof-yagap: bky3_m5d

Night-shift staff: Floor 4 of the Tellhaven Building opens this week. After 21:00, access is via the rear stairwell only; the lifts are locked out overnight during the settling period. Complete a walk-through of the new floor once per shift and log it. The stairwell keypad accepts the code below.

badge for yahop-fawep: bdg-XBKXI-68071

☐ After-hours server room access — Confirm the new starter's badge has been provisioned for the Level B server room at Crowhurst House, and explain that all entries after 19:00 must be recorded in the night log at reception. Until their badge profile is active, which can take up to three working days, they should use the interim door code listed below.

staff pass of baweg-bawep = bdg-AIU-1

// MAX_AGENT_SKEW_SECONDS
//
// Hard ceiling on allowed clock drift between Bramblewick build agents
// when validating provenance timestamps. Agents sync independently, so
// small drift is normal; anything beyond this constant fails the build
// attestation check. Do not raise this without infra sign-off.
// The value was calibrated against the build noted below.

build token for tawif-bahip: htk31_68bba16e1afabfef4ecc69408c06f16